    Hi all, I need to retrieve the mac auth table off an old 6000 controller, preferably off the local as the master will probably crash... any idea where I find it as it has over 700 entries and i need to put on a new controller....

    Hi,

     

    You can export the local user DB separately by using "local-userdb export <File name>" , then copy this  file from the flash to any other location ( ex:  tftp server).

    Hi,

     

    Are you able to see MAC entries in the local controller from where you are trying to export ?

     

    try with "show local-userdb " , if you can see all the entries then you can export and into tftp and import to any controller by using "local-userdb import"
